The wireless connectivity market is a foundational segment of the digital communications and connected technology ecosystem, enabling device-to-device, device-to-network, and machine-to-machine communication across consumer, enterprise, industrial, automotive, healthcare, smart home, and infrastructure applications. Wireless connectivity technologies include Wi-Fi, Bluetooth, cellular, Zigbee, NFC, ultra-wideband, satellite connectivity, low-power wide-area networks, and other short- and long-range communication standards. These solutions support smartphones, laptops, wearables, smart appliances, industrial sensors, connected vehicles, medical devices, smart meters, asset tracking systems, automation platforms, and IoT ecosystems. Demand is being driven by rapid growth in connected devices, rising data usage, expansion of smart homes and smart cities, industrial digitalization, remote working models, and the need for reliable, low-latency, secure communication across diverse environments.
Recent trends in the wireless connectivity market include wider adoption of Wi-Fi 6 and Wi-Fi 7, expansion of 5G networks, increasing use of Bluetooth Low Energy, growth in ultra-wideband for precise location services, and rising deployment of low-power IoT connectivity in industrial and utility applications. Manufacturers are focusing on improved bandwidth, energy efficiency, interoperability, security, miniaturization, and seamless multi-protocol integration. Growth is further supported by connected vehicles, edge computing, smart manufacturing, telehealth, home automation, and cloud-based device management. Competitive dynamics are shaped by semiconductor companies, telecom equipment providers, module manufacturers, network infrastructure vendors, device OEMs, and IoT platform providers competing on chipset performance, protocol support, power consumption, certification readiness, and ecosystem compatibility. At the same time, spectrum constraints, cybersecurity risks, interoperability challenges, device complexity, and infrastructure investment requirements continue to influence market development and technology adoption.
Key Insights
Wi-Fi and Bluetooth remain the most widely adopted wireless connectivity technologies, supporting consumer electronics, smart homes, wearables, laptops, audio devices, appliances, and enterprise devices. Their broad ecosystem compatibility, low cost, and continuous performance improvements keep them central to connected product design. As device density increases, upgraded standards are helping improve speed, power efficiency, and reliability across everyday digital environments.
Cellular connectivity is becoming increasingly important as 5G expands across smartphones, industrial IoT, vehicles, healthcare devices, and enterprise networks. Its ability to support wide-area coverage, low latency, and high-capacity data transfer makes it valuable for mission-critical and mobility-focused applications. The shift toward private networks and edge-enabled connectivity is further strengthening cellular relevance across industrial and enterprise use cases.
IoT adoption is a major growth driver for the wireless connectivity market, as sensors, meters, machines, appliances, and assets increasingly require reliable communication capabilities. Low-power networks, mesh protocols, and multi-protocol modules are helping connect devices with different range, bandwidth, and battery requirements. This trend is expanding demand across utilities, manufacturing, logistics, healthcare, agriculture, and smart city infrastructure.
Smart home and consumer device ecosystems are creating strong opportunities for wireless connectivity suppliers, particularly in connected appliances, lighting, security systems, thermostats, speakers, and wearables. Interoperability and ease of setup are becoming critical purchasing and design factors. Connectivity platforms that support seamless user experiences and cross-device compatibility are gaining stronger market relevance.
Industrial automation and smart manufacturing are increasing demand for robust wireless connectivity that can support predictive maintenance, real-time monitoring, robotics, asset tracking, and process optimization. Industrial environments require secure, reliable, and low-latency communication under challenging operating conditions. This is encouraging adoption of private cellular networks, industrial Wi-Fi, and specialized IoT connectivity solutions.
Ultra-wideband and location-based wireless technologies are gaining momentum as precise positioning becomes more important in smartphones, vehicles, access control, asset tracking, and indoor navigation. These technologies enable secure ranging, spatial awareness, and real-time location services. Their growth is being supported by new consumer electronics use cases and enterprise tracking applications.
Security and interoperability remain major market challenges as connected device ecosystems become larger and more complex. Wireless devices must protect data, support secure authentication, and operate across multiple platforms and standards. Companies that deliver trusted, certified, and interoperable connectivity solutions are better positioned as enterprise and consumer expectations for reliable connectivity rise.
Future market growth will be driven by expansion of connected devices, 5G deployment, Wi-Fi upgrades, smart infrastructure, industrial IoT, connected vehicles, and low-power sensor networks. Opportunities will grow where connectivity solutions combine speed, energy efficiency, security, and easy integration. Long-term competitiveness will depend on chipset innovation, standards alignment, ecosystem partnerships, and scalable deployment capability.
